Your debt service coverage ratio shows lenders and collectors how much money you must pay off present or future money owed. Cash circulate is the motion of actual or virtual cash to and from your corporation. Tracking all your transactions lets you see developments in your cash circulate. Working capital is the distinction between your present property and liabilities.

An accounting diploma also prepares auditors, whose main perform is to look at the financial paperwork of either their very own employer or of one other agency . In the latter case, they’re independent of the organization they’re auditing and are employed by an involved get together, similar to shareholders. Forensic accountants also analyze monetary information, but they differ from auditors in that their major aim is to uncover fraud, whereas auditors search to confirm whether or not accounts are accurate, complete and compliant. Management accountants, sometimes referred Business & Finance to as corporate accountants, are employed by non-public corporations and are liable for inside financial documentation, including budgets and cost projections. Their essential job duties could be much like those of a monetary analyst, in that the former would possibly advise C-degree executives on investment alternatives and asset administration.
